**Action item (Quillboard report builder):** Last week's incident traced to an unstable sort in the grouping pass — rows with equal keys reordered between renders, confusing downstream diffing. Marisol's fix switches to a stable merge sort and pins tiebreak columns. We also retuned the comparator batch sizes during the fix. The constants we settled on are below.

constants for yaduf-fahag:
BUDGETS = {
    "kelix": 528,
    "briwyn": 734,
}

## Runbook: Tenant quota enforcement — Meterline gateway

This section covers per-tenant rate quotas on the Ardenfall API gateway. Each tenant gets a request budget refilled per minute; exceeding it returns a throttle response rather than an error. If a tenant reports unexpected throttling, first verify their tier, then check the gateway node against the reference values. The current reference configuration is as follows.

deployment values, kawip-kafog:
belath:
  pin: 3709
  tenant: ulaox
  seal: seal_25075386
  metrics_host: metrics.belath.halixhq.test
  standby_team: gormir
  escalation: wenys-fenwyn
  nonce: 26e5f7

Hey — handing off the Grindle sweeper work before the 4.2 cut. The retention sweeper is stable on staging; it purges expired blobs nightly and the dry-run flag is OFF now, so don't panic at the deletion counts. One gotcha for the release manager: the rollback snapshot is sealed in the Oakmere recovery store, and you'll need it if the sweep misfires on tenant shards. Marisol verified the seal yesterday. To open the store during rollback, use the recovery passphrase below.

strongbox words: holax-rusax-jorath-aldeth

## Configuration

Dark-mode support in the Cindermill admin dashboard is controlled through environment variables rather than per-user settings, so theme behavior stays consistent across on-call sessions. Set THEME_DEFAULT to "dark" or "light", and THEME_FOLLOW_SYSTEM to toggle OS-preference detection. Theme assets are served from the Glimmer CDN, which requires authentication from the dashboard backend; without it, the dashboard falls back to unstyled light mode. The env file must therefore include the CDN credential on the next line.

secret setting of fawig-tawip: RELAY_SECRET3=e04